What is a Psychiatric Appointment?
A psychiatric appointment includes a consultation with a psychiatrist, a medical doctor focused on mental health. Psychiatrists are trained to detect and treat a myriad of mental illness, using both healing interventions and medications. These appointments function as initial assessments, continuous assessments, or follow-up consultations.

Psychiatrists may use a range of treatment techniques customized to individual needs. The two primary types include:
Medication Management: Psychiatrists can prescribe medications such as antidepressants, anti-anxiety medications, mood stabilizers, and antipsychotics.
TypeExamplesPurposeAntidepressantsSSRIs, SNRIsReduce signs of anxietyAnti-anxietyBenzodiazepines, BuspironeManage stress and anxiety signsMood StabilizersLithium, ValproateControl mood swings in bipolar illnessAntipsychoticsRisperidone, QuetiapineTreat signs of schizophrenia and other extreme mental disorders
Restorative Interventions: In addition to medication, psychiatrists might supply therapy or advise it. Typical restorative methods include cognitive-behavioral treatment (CBT), psychodynamic treatment, and humanistic therapy.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)Q1: How do I know if I need a psychiatric appointment?
Lots of indicators suggest that a psychiatric appointment might be beneficial. These consist of relentless unhappiness, stress and anxiety, mood swings, withdrawal from social activities, changes in cravings or sleep patterns, and trouble managing daily situations. If such sensations interfere with life, it's advisable to consult a psychiatrist.
Q2: What should I give my first appointment?
It is helpful to bring:
A list of present medicationsMedical records or information of previous treatmentsA diary or notes about your symptoms and daily operatingInsurance details or payment implies if appropriateQ3: How long does a psychiatric appointment last?
Typically, the first appointment might last between 60 to 90 minutes as an extensive evaluation is carried out. Follow-up appointments typically last around 30 to 60 minutes.
Q4: Is it essential to see a psychiatrist if I am already in therapy?
It's not uncommon for people to take advantage of both therapy and psychiatric support. A psychiatrist can help manage medication needs, while a therapist can offer healing methods for coping.
